在Vue項(xiàng)目中連接MySQL數(shù)據(jù)庫(kù)是開發(fā)中的一項(xiàng)關(guān)鍵任務(wù)。本文將為您提供詳細(xì)的教程,讓您輕松地完成Vue項(xiàng)目與MySQL數(shù)據(jù)庫(kù)的連接。
1. 安裝MySQL數(shù)據(jù)庫(kù)
在開始連接MySQL數(shù)據(jù)庫(kù)之前,您需要先安裝MySQL數(shù)據(jù)庫(kù)。您可以在MySQL官方網(wǎng)站上下載MySQL安裝文件并進(jìn)行安裝。安裝完成后,您需要啟動(dòng)MySQL服務(wù)。
2. 創(chuàng)建數(shù)據(jù)庫(kù)
在MySQL中,您需要?jiǎng)?chuàng)建一個(gè)數(shù)據(jù)庫(kù)來存儲(chǔ)您的數(shù)據(jù)。您可以使用MySQL的客戶端工具來創(chuàng)建數(shù)據(jù)庫(kù)。在創(chuàng)建數(shù)據(jù)庫(kù)時(shí),您需要指定數(shù)據(jù)庫(kù)的名稱和字符集。
3. 創(chuàng)建數(shù)據(jù)表
在數(shù)據(jù)庫(kù)中,您需要?jiǎng)?chuàng)建一個(gè)數(shù)據(jù)表來存儲(chǔ)您的數(shù)據(jù)。您可以使用MySQL的客戶端工具來創(chuàng)建數(shù)據(jù)表。在創(chuàng)建數(shù)據(jù)表時(shí),您需要指定數(shù)據(jù)表的名稱和列的名稱、類型和約束條件。
4. 配置后端服務(wù)
在Vue項(xiàng)目中,您需要使用后端服務(wù)來連接MySQL數(shù)據(jù)庫(kù)。您可以使用Node.js和Express框架來創(chuàng)建后端服務(wù)。在創(chuàng)建后端服務(wù)時(shí),您需要指定MySQL數(shù)據(jù)庫(kù)的連接信息,例如數(shù)據(jù)庫(kù)的主機(jī)名、端口號(hào)、用戶名、密碼和數(shù)據(jù)庫(kù)名稱。
5. 編寫API接口
在后端服務(wù)中,您需要編寫API接口來處理Vue項(xiàng)目中的請(qǐng)求。您可以使用Express框架的路由功能來創(chuàng)建API接口。在編寫API接口時(shí),您需要使用MySQL的客戶端模塊來執(zhí)行SQL語(yǔ)句并返回結(jié)果。
6. 調(diào)用API接口
在Vue項(xiàng)目中,您需要調(diào)用后端服務(wù)的API接口來獲取MySQL數(shù)據(jù)庫(kù)中的數(shù)據(jù)。您可以使用Vue的Axios庫(kù)來發(fā)送HTTP請(qǐng)求并獲取響應(yīng)數(shù)據(jù)。在調(diào)用API接口時(shí),您需要指定API接口的URL和請(qǐng)求方法,并處理響應(yīng)數(shù)據(jù)。
本文為您介紹了在Vue項(xiàng)目中連接MySQL數(shù)據(jù)庫(kù)的詳細(xì)教程。您需要安裝MySQL數(shù)據(jù)庫(kù)、創(chuàng)建數(shù)據(jù)庫(kù)和數(shù)據(jù)表、配置后端服務(wù)、編寫API接口和調(diào)用API接口。希望本文對(duì)您有所幫助,祝您成功地連接MySQL數(shù)據(jù)庫(kù)。